Recently, the high-verbal Englishman Crutchlow clarified that doing your job as a pilot with a coach was pure ego. A question of character no doubt, because many other of his playmates joined forces with a former colleague to draw inspiration from their opinions. And being a subject of His gracious majesty does not immunize you against this need to listen and be heard. So Bradley Smith, whose rise has stopped since he no longer has his coach at his side.

There is not necessarily a direct cause and effect, but, all the same, it happened at the same time. From the moment the Briton, formerly of Tech3 Yamaha signed his lease with KTM, he fell into line. Bradley Smith even narrowly saved his starting place on the RC16 at the end of last season. At the same time, something had disappeared in his entourage.

More precisely a coach called Randy Mamola. The teammate of Pol Espargaro, whose emulation is ensured by his active brother Aleix, explains: “ I feel like I miss him. Last year this was the case and it will be true again this year. Fortunately, we still have with us a Mike Leitner who has a lot of experience and who does not hesitate to go to the side of the track when he can. He then gives us his opinion. He knew lots of pilots ».

« So we'll say we have half a coach. We're already lucky to have him, but it would be better to have one full-time for the job. Alas, I know who I would like but that is not possible at the moment. And that's the one I had before ". Be the now legend of the Grands Prix, Randy Mamola.
